To celebrate its 90th anniversary, Bentley Motors collaborated with artist Romero Britto to paint the first concept car of its kind ever to be designed, a prototype Bentley Continental GT.
The car is on display at Romero’s “Come to my World” exhibit in Berlin and, according to Romero himself, has been created to ‘put a smile on people’s faces’.
The design of the car itself features a number of symbols including stars, a happy flower, hearts and an all-over print of squiggle lines.
